
Apologies for cross-posting :-) __________________________________________________ ALPHY 2016: French-Belgian meeting on Bioinformatics and Evolutionary Genomics March 17-18 2016, Lille (France) Important date: Deadline for abstract submission, travel grant application and registration: January 15 2016 ALPHY is an annual meeting, organized in France since 1995, dedicated to the field of Bioinformatics and Comparative Genomics (ALPHY = ALignments and PHYlogeny). The main goal of this meeting is to promote informal communication in this highly multidisciplinary field, and to encourage young scientists to present their work. This year, ALPHY is co-organized by Belgian and French scientists in Lille, with the hope of enhancing scientific exchanges between research groups of these two countries. There will be two invited speakers (Karine Van Doninck and Christian Parisod), and the program will be open for around 20 contributions of 20' talks.
